moved including of modules into module files

This commit is contained in:
Adam Meehan 2008-12-03 21:44:39 +11:00
parent 3da24f0f33
commit dbfd9231b5
8 changed files with 14 additions and 9 deletions

View File

@ -11,15 +11,6 @@ require 'validates_timeliness/core_ext/time'
require 'validates_timeliness/core_ext/date'
require 'validates_timeliness/core_ext/date_time'
ActiveRecord::Base.send(:include, ValidatesTimeliness::ValidationMethods)
ActiveRecord::Base.send(:include, ValidatesTimeliness::ActiveRecord::AttributeMethods)
ActiveRecord::Base.send(:include, ValidatesTimeliness::ActiveRecord::MultiparameterAttributes)
ActionView::Helpers::InstanceTag.send(:include, ValidatesTimeliness::ActionView::InstanceTag)
Time.send(:include, ValidatesTimeliness::CoreExtensions::Time)
Date.send(:include, ValidatesTimeliness::CoreExtensions::Date)
DateTime.send(:include, ValidatesTimeliness::CoreExtensions::DateTime)
module ValidatesTimeliness
mattr_accessor :ignore_restriction_errors

View File

@ -41,3 +41,5 @@ module ValidatesTimeliness
end
end
ActionView::Helpers::InstanceTag.send(:include, ValidatesTimeliness::ActionView::InstanceTag)

View File

@ -150,3 +150,5 @@ module ValidatesTimeliness
end
end
ActiveRecord::Base.send(:include, ValidatesTimeliness::ActiveRecord::AttributeMethods)

View File

@ -60,3 +60,5 @@ module ValidatesTimeliness
end
end
ActiveRecord::Base.send(:include, ValidatesTimeliness::ActiveRecord::MultiparameterAttributes)

View File

@ -9,3 +9,5 @@ module ValidatesTimeliness
end
end
end
Date.send(:include, ValidatesTimeliness::CoreExtensions::Date)

View File

@ -9,3 +9,5 @@ module ValidatesTimeliness
end
end
end
DateTime.send(:include, ValidatesTimeliness::CoreExtensions::DateTime)

View File

@ -9,3 +9,5 @@ module ValidatesTimeliness
end
end
end
Time.send(:include, ValidatesTimeliness::CoreExtensions::Time)

View File

@ -80,3 +80,5 @@ module ValidatesTimeliness
end
end
ActiveRecord::Base.send(:include, ValidatesTimeliness::ValidationMethods)